WebWhen Essure, NovaSure, or similar implants are used for birth control, use code 58565 for the placement of these devices performed using a hysteroscope. Don’t forget to bill for the implant supply with codes L8699 or 99070. ... Use code 58353 for a thermal endometrial ablation procedure performed without hysteroscopic guidance. 5. Endometrial ablation is a procedure that uses heat, cold or different types of energy to destroy the tissue that lines your uterus so that you bleed less during your periods. Heavy periods happen for lots of reasons. There are different methods used for endometrial ablation, but they all involve destroying a layer of ...
